Check Hall effect switch inside turret,
DI (enter)
Ds (enter)
Look for turret swicht
press botton on screen jumps from 0 to 1
Swapp 1040 mill interface card.

The Di/DS screen will not show the DATC turret switch. Go to Enter Next Command and enter DI and then DD. This gives you the DATC screen Select option for the sensor status screen.

verfy that the head is at tool change position. Lookfor the LED on the 1330 card for Head at tool change.

You lost me here! What does the X axis have to do with the tool change? If you meant the Z axis, the sensor going bad should not have changed the physical position of the tool change zero! The sensor needs to be adjusted to match the Z zero position!!
